Sipping for a Cause: Our Charity Wine Tasting in Amsterdam

On April 12th, I had the joy of hosting one of our most meaningful tastings yet — an intimate, sold-out evening in Amsterdam in partnership with Not These Ovaries and Clapham Specialty Coffee. Together, we raised $2,192 for ovarian cancer research while celebrating something equally powerful: women in wine.

As the founder of De Vino Root, I’m passionate about connecting people to stories behind the glass. For this event, we curated eight incredible wines crafted by women-owned wineries. Watching guests discover these wines — many for the first time — reminded me why I started hosting tastings in the first place: to turn wine into an experience that brings people closer together.

The evening unfolded in the warm glow of Clapham’s cozy space, where laughter and conversation filled the room. Between tastings, we talked about how every glass we raised that night supported Not These Ovaries’ mission to fund research for ovarian cancer subtypes that currently have limited treatment options.

A major highlight was our mini-auction of seven rare bottles brought by Alex Kroeger, board member of Not These Ovaries,which sparked friendly bidding wars and boosted our fundraising total.
